Blaze is a handsome Quarter Horse gelding who came to us from another rescue. He has some physical challenges and is unsound for riding but is very much pasture sound and has great horse skills - he can get along with virtually everyone. One of our favorite things about Blaze is his kind eye and good nature. He truly enjoys spending time with people. He has quite a bit of education and has been giving lessons to some of our staff members - helping them to increase their horsemanship skills. He is wonderful to handle and a pleasure to be around - to know him is to love him!

About Best Friends Animal Society

Best Friends is working to end the killing of dogs and cats in U.S. shelters in part by getting more pets out of shelters and into loving homes.

We’ve come a long way since the first known city reached no-kill in 1994, and now we’re closer than ever to making the entire country no-kill. Of the roughly 3,900 shelters operating in America today, 1,300 of them are not yet no-kill, but nearly half are close with 100 or fewer additional pets to be saved, and we know what to do to get them there.

Best Friends is committed to working with passionate people like you to save homeless pets through adoption, volunteering, fostering, and advocacy. In addition to our lifesaving centers around the U.S, we also founded and run the nation's largest no-kill sanctuary for companion animals.
